Problems solved by technology

Aneurysms are abnormal blood-filled dilations of a blood vessel wall that may rupture causing significant bleeding.
For the cases of intracranial aneurysms, the significant bleeding may lead to damage to surrounding brain tissue or death.
Intracranial aneurysms may be difficult to treat when they are formed in remote cerebral blood vessels, which are very difficult to access.
If left untreated, hemodynamic forces of normal pulsatile blood flow can rupture fragile tissue in the area of the aneurysm causing a stroke.
As a result of the slowed blood flow, the blood inside the aneurysm clots.
However, recanalization and recurrence of the aneurysm may still occur for various reasons.
This is more likely to occur if the aneurysm is loosely packed with vaso-occlusive devices.

[0109]Systems and methods of de-endothelializing an aneurysm or other body lumen are described herein. As used in this specification, “de-endothelializing” or “de-endothelialization” refers to the process of disrupting an endothelium of an aneurysm or other body lumen, which includes removing, damaging physically, damaging normal biochemical function, or otherwise damaging and / or destroying a part or all of the endothelium of the wall of an aneurysm or other body lumen. The first part of the specification discusses systems and methods of de-endothelializing an aneurysm or other body lumen using mechanical instrumentality. The second part of the specification discusses systems and methods of de-endothelializing an aneurysm or other body lumen using a thermal treatment. The third part of the specification discusses systems and methods of de-endothelializing an aneurysm or other body lumen using a fluid.

Abstract

Apparatus and methods for treating a wall of an aneurysm formed in a vessel includes introducing a tubular member into the body lumen until a distal end of the tubular member is located within the aneurysm. A fluid is delivered via a lumen of the tubular member into the aneurysm to at least partially de-endothelialize the wall of the aneurysm, thereby causing an endothelium of the wall to generate fibrous tissue to strengthen the wall of the aneurysm.
